Healthcare Statistics Final Exam Study Tips Convert 1/6 to a percentage with two decimal places. - ️️ -16.67% Convert the following fractions to their simplest form: 3/9 4/8 1/5 3/5 124/248 - ️️ -1/3, 1/2, 1/5, 3/5, 1/2 A physician on your staff performed 44 cardiac catheterizations last month. 34 of those treated were male. What is the ratio of male patients to female patients who had cardiac catheterizations? What is the proportion? Round to one decimal place. - ️️ -17:5, 0.8 Last year, you purchased equipment in the HIM department for $14,250. You have been told that the equipment you bought has depreciated in value by 20 percent. What is the value of the equipment now? - ️️ -$11,400.00 Differentiate between the terms inpatient census and daily inpatient census. - ️️ - Inpatient census: Hospital inpatient census taking at any given time Daily inpatient census: Hospital inpatient census taking plus the number of patient that admitted and discharged after the previous census taking time of the day before. In 20XX, a hospital had 175 beds for adults and children from January 1 through June 30. On July 1, the hospital increased its beds to 250 and the number remained at 250 through December 31. During the first six months, 30,875 patient days of service were provided to the hospital's adults and children. During the last six months, 36,982 days of service were provided. Answer the following questions and round the answers to whole numbers. This is a non-leap year.
